Scarlet Oak Pond is a serene lake nestled within the expansive Ramapo Valley County Reservation in Mahwah, New Jersey. Situated at an elevation of approximately 73 meters (240 feet), this tranquil body of water is a prominent natural feature of the Ramapo Mountains foothills, offering a peaceful escape for visitors. Its location within the county park makes it easily accessible for those exploring the region.

    What are the best trails for a circular walk around Scarlet Oak Pond?

    While the immediate area around Scarlet Oak Pond offers gentle paths, for a scenic circular walk that includes the pond, many hikers combine sections of the Ramapo Valley County Reservation trails. A popular option is to link the Scarlet Oak Pond path with parts of the Vista Loop Trail or the Cannonball Trail, creating a loop that offers varied terrain and viewpoints. These routes can range from 2 to 4 miles depending on your chosen path, with moderate elevation changes.

    Are there specific viewpoints or natural features to look out for near Scarlet Oak Pond?

    Beyond the tranquil pond itself, the Ramapo Valley County Reservation is known for its rugged beauty. Hikers often enjoy the views from higher points along trails like the Vista Loop, which can offer glimpses of the surrounding Ramapo Mountains. Keep an eye out for interesting rock formations and the diverse flora and fauna typical of the region's deciduous forests.

    What are the parking options and do I need a permit to visit Scarlet Oak Pond?

    Parking for Scarlet Oak Pond is available at the main parking lots within the Ramapo Valley County Reservation, typically located off Ramapo Valley Road in Mahwah. These lots can fill up quickly, especially on pleasant weekends. Arriving earlier in the day is highly recommended. As of now, a specific permit is not required for general access to Scarlet Oak Pond or the trails within the Ramapo Valley County Reservation.

    Is Scarlet Oak Pond suitable for a winter hike, and what should I wear?

    Yes, Scarlet Oak Pond can be a beautiful destination for a winter hike, offering a serene, snow-covered landscape. However, conditions can be icy, especially on trails and around the pond's edge. It's crucial to wear warm, layered clothing, waterproof boots with good traction, and consider bringing microspikes or trekking poles for added stability. Always check the weather forecast before heading out.

    How crowded does Scarlet Oak Pond get, especially on weekends?

    Scarlet Oak Pond, being a popular spot within the Ramapo Valley County Reservation, can experience moderate to high visitor traffic, particularly on pleasant weekends and holidays. Anglers, families, and hikers all frequent the area. To enjoy a quieter experience, consider visiting early in the morning or later in the afternoon, or planning your trip on a weekday.

    Are dogs allowed on the trails around Scarlet Oak Pond?

    Yes, dogs are generally welcome on the trails within the Ramapo Valley County Reservation, including those around Scarlet Oak Pond. However, they must be kept on a leash at all times to ensure the safety and enjoyment of all visitors and to protect local wildlife. Please remember to clean up after your pet.

    What amenities are available for families visiting Scarlet Oak Pond?

    Scarlet Oak Pond is a family-friendly destination, offering gentle paths suitable for all ages. While there aren't dedicated playgrounds right at the pond, the surrounding Ramapo Valley County Reservation provides picnic areas and restrooms at various points within the park. The easy accessibility and calm environment make it ideal for leisurely family strolls and enjoying nature together.

    Are there any cafes, pubs, or accommodation options near Scarlet Oak Pond?

    Scarlet Oak Pond is located within a natural reservation, so there are no immediate cafes, pubs, or accommodation directly at the pond. However, the nearby town of Mahwah, New Jersey, offers a variety of dining options, from casual eateries to more formal restaurants, as well as several hotels and motels for overnight stays, all within a short driving distance.

    What kind of wildlife can be spotted at Scarlet Oak Pond?

    Scarlet Oak Pond and the surrounding Ramapo Valley County Reservation are home to diverse wildlife. Visitors often spot various bird species, including waterfowl on the pond. Deer, squirrels, and other small mammals are also common. Keep an eye out for turtles basking in the sun and listen for the sounds of frogs and other amphibians near the water's edge.

    What is the typical terrain and elevation gain like on trails directly around Scarlet Oak Pond?

    The trails immediately surrounding Scarlet Oak Pond are generally flat and well-maintained, making them suitable for casual walks. The pond itself is at an elevation of approximately 73 meters (240 feet). If you venture onto the wider network of trails within the Ramapo Valley County Reservation, you will encounter more varied terrain with moderate elevation gains, as the park is situated in the foothills of the Ramapo Mountains.

    Is fishing permitted at Scarlet Oak Pond, and if so, what species can be found?

    Yes, fishing is a popular activity at Scarlet Oak Pond. It's known among anglers as a good spot for various freshwater species. While specific regulations should always be checked with local authorities, common catches may include bass, sunfish, and perch. A valid New Jersey fishing license is required.
